2016-11-15 11 views
0

期待私はXcode 7.3.1iOS 7からサポートしていますが、失敗したアプリケーションを実行しようと、それはスプラッシュ画面とコンソール上でクラッシュしていますができます:

dyld: Symbol not found: _OBJC_CLASS_$_WKUserScript 
Referenced from: /var/mobile/Applications/...AppPath... 
Expected in: /System/Library/PrivateFrameworks/WebKit.framework/WebKit 
in ...AppPath... 
(lldb) 

パッケージの内容を確認しましたが、Xcode 7.3.1にiOS 6,7,8,9,10のデバイスディスクイメージがあります。

このアプリケーションは、このXcode 7.3.1でiOS 8,9,10デバイスで正常に動作します。

答えて

0

一般にWKUserScriptとWebKitは、iOS8以降でのみ使用できます。リンカーがリンクするフレームワークはバージョンによって異なります。 iOS7には、このWKUserScriptのWKフレームワークはありません。

iOS7のサポートが本当に必要な場合は、iOS7でUIWebViewを条件付きでコンパイルして使用する必要があります。 (Yay、おそらく仕事のトン)

関連する問題